Want To Have The Best Possible Evidence for Your Lemon Law Claim? VIDEO THE DEFECT!!!!!

The simplest and best way to preserve the evidence of defect in your lemon vehicle, and thus better ensure a successful outcome for your lemon law case, is to video the defect. After you make the video, have it stored onto a CD and make copies. Your attorney will need one for himself, and will likely need one for any expert you may hire, as well as one for the other side.

A few tips:

  1. Don’t talk during the videos. Your comments on tape can actually result in the tape being excluded from evidence. Keep silent. You can always describe what you are seeing as the video is playing during a trial or other hearing.
  2. If you don’t know how to video, or transfer the video onto a CD, ask a local teenager. They seem to know all about this stuff. It’s not that hard. A call to any local high school will provide you with names of kids who will do the work for you, either for free or for a cheap price.
  3. To the extent possible, make a quality video, not a cheap one. Use a better camera instead of a cellphone, but if you only have a cellphone, make sure that the lighting, etc. is good so that you can capture a good video reproduction of the defect.
